Fostering meaningful relationships and connections places you in a position to open the door to new opportunities. Additionally, is allow you to gain valuable insights and provide you opportunities to grow yourself beyond your day-to-day activities. Networking is going to expose you to diverse perspectives, ideas, and even cultures, which benefit the growth many are seeking in their specific line of work. 

When considering the value of networking in your personal and professional life, consider the following: 

  1. You are giving yourself access to new opportunities. Networking provides a wide range of opportunities, beyond just job openings or internships. It allows you to develop potential mentorship with other professionals, increasing your visibility, which can present new opportunities that you otherwise may have not knew existed. 
  2. You open yourself to knowledge and insights beyond what you already know and experience. When you connect with other professionals who have been in the workplace longer, you can gain valuable insights and advice that could help you better understand and navigate your current career path. 
  3. You can expose yourself to career advancement opportunities and professional development. Embracing relationships with others could place you in a position as you navigate open doors to promotions and leadership opportunities. 
  4. You place yourself in a position to build confidence and communication skills. Because networking requires effective communication and interpersonal skills, networking essentially allows you to grow in those areas as well. Consistency in these areas places you in a position to better articulate your ideas to others.
